Ticket: Studio 2B, Halden Annex. The recording studio for training videos is booked solid next week, so assistants should set up kit the evening before. Lights and mics stay in the grey cabinet; please log anything you borrow. The studio door is on a keypad — use the code below to get in.

turnstile pass: bdg-YEOZLM-79341408

// The RouteHive client below powers our driver-assignment heuristic.
// Assignment scores blend pickup proximity, shift fatigue, and a
// rolling acceptance rate pulled from the Dispatchly internal API.
// Note for review: scores are computed server-side, so no rider data
// is cached locally beyond the 90-second matching window. The client
// authenticates with a static key scoped read-only to the scoring
// endpoint; rotation is handled quarterly by the platform team in
// Brindlewick. The key currently in use is the one on the next line.

API key for yagag-fawif: zpat4_Gful

# Flaglight Rollouts — Approvals

Quick version for on-call: any rollout touching more than 5% of traffic needs an approval in Flaglight before the ramp continues. Kill switches don't need approval — just flip them and note it in the incident channel. Scheduled ramps pause automatically if error budget burns hot. If you're stuck at 2 a.m. with a pending approval, there's one person authorized to override, and that's the approver below.

account owner for tagep-bafof: Norael Gilax Juleth

☐ Prototype workshop tour — Day One. Walk the new starter through the Larkfield prototype workshop before lunch: safety glasses from the rack, no loose lanyards near the mill, and introduce them to the workshop lead, Priya Onslow. The workshop door is badge-restricted; until their badge is active, they should use the code below.

door code, tajof-kageg: bdg-QVDCE-3